Harry Styles and Florence Pugh reportedly shared an off-screen kiss after developing “instant chemistry” on the set of Don’t Worry Darling – weeks before the One Direction star began dating married director, Olivia Wilde.

The beleaguered film, in which Styles and Pugh play a married couple, was overshadowed by a series of controversies, both before and after its memorably awkward premiere at the Venice Film Festival in September.

Remarkably, Pugh Wilde failed to acknowledge on the red carpet after an on-set dispute — presumably sparked by the actress’ discomfort that her director entered into a very public relationship with Styles while shooting the film on location in Los Angeles.

The video was leaked after Shia refuted Olivia’s claim that he was fired from the project, and the footage shows Wilde encouraging LaBeouf to stick with the film rather than leaving the film, while also hinting at some apparent tension with Florence.

Wilde indicated an interview Variety where she said Shia LaBeouf’s trial was “not conducive to the ethos I demand in my productions” after the role was eventually recast with her now-boyfriend Harry.

In response, Shia provided alleged evidence to refute Wilde’s claims, including an email he sent to the director and a video she allegedly sent to him showing that he was running away from the film rather than being fired. .

Shia claimed he “stopped the film due to lack of rehearsal time” on August 17, 2020, and forwarded it Variety two emails he says he recently sent to Wilde.

Some studio sources claimed in the publication that Shia had been fired, while another said his departure was due to a “collective acknowledgment that LaBeouf’s acting style did not fit well with Wilde’s approach as a director.”
